I have done some more investigations. My observation is as following: The eldk4.1/ppc_4xx root file system has the init which is not statically built. When I removed the lib directory on the NFS server:/opt/eldk4.1/ppc_4xx/lib the kernel has booted up to the point: [ 9.302101] VFS: Mounted root (nfs filesystem). [ 9.357642] Freeing unused kernel memory: 96k init [ 9.481509] Kernel panic - not syncing: No init found. Try passing init= option to kernel. When the lib directory was present the last printed message was: [ 9.357642] Freeing unused kernel memory: 96k init I have observed the same behaviour with busybox accessed via NFS. I have compiled busybox with crosstool-0.43 (gcc-4.0.2 glibc-2.3.2) because eldk4.1 crosscompilers failed to compile busybox. When using busybox mounted via NFS I copied the lib directory from crosstool. Unfortunately also this time the system hanged at init. My own version of init which uses printf just to print the string to the screen runs however fine. Would somebody have some suggestion what might cause the problem to properly launch the init command.
